Descripción del empleo

The TC design engineer works within an engineering group that derive requirements for current and future powertrain components and subsystems. Also, the design engineer in Fluid-Mechanics supports the different engineering groups in detailed analysis of the component behavior under realistic vehicle scenarios, while manage and follow up activities for development of new projects and platforms, in order to accomplish with internal and external customer requirements according to their specifications.

- Responsible for the design, hydraulic simulation and analysis of hydraulic-solenoids and their components.
- Development of construction and 1D-simulation work packages
- Calculation of tolerances, efforts, mechanical and hydraulic parameters
- Responsible for performing 1D hydraulic analysis for validation and improvement of product designs, using state-of-the-art computer simulation systems, processes, methods and standards.
- Understand the specific requirements of products and simulations.
- Carry out designs and simulations of electro-hydraulic solenoids according to specifications, costs and timeline.
- Optimize and confirm design feasibility using hydraulic simulation methods and tools.
- Creation and maintenance of BoM lists for development products
- Evaluate specifications to accomplish with customers requirements.
- Stay updated on news tools and technologies for construction processes.
- Creation of documentation and reports, as well as presentation to internal and external customers of the results of the designs and simulations in a professional manner, according to quality standards.
